Baptist History Celebration

Tomorrow I am off for Charleston, SC to spend three days at this first ever session. This is being held at the First Baptist Church of Charleston to celebrate the 300 year anniversary of the founding of the Philadelphia Baptist Association, founded in 1707.
There will be a great number of Baptist ministers and history scholars to provide all those attending an in-depth look into all the various demonations which make the entire Baptist church order. We will hear of the Primitive Baptists, Free Will Baptists, Southern Baptists, Seventh Day Baptists and many, many others.
